hMaxi-K is a gene therapy consisting of a naked DNA plasmid encoding the human cDNA for the alpha (pore-forming) subunit of the human smooth muscle Maxi-K channel (also known as BK or hSlo channel). The therapy is designed to increase expression of this potassium channel in smooth muscle cells, leading to increased potassium efflux, decreased calcium influx, and subsequent relaxation of smooth muscle. This mechanism underlies its intended use for conditions such as erectile dysfunction (ED) and overactive bladder (OAB), where enhanced smooth muscle relaxation can improve symptoms. The product was developed by Ion Channel Innovations and later advanced by Sumitomo Pharma America (formerly Urovant Sciences). Clinical studies have shown promising safety results and preliminary efficacy in both ED and OAB; however, development has been discontinued for these indications[1][2][3][4][5][6].
